Pea Protein vs. Whey Protein: Which Is Better?

Protein powders are one of the most popular supplements.

Manufacturers make protein powder from many different animal and plant sources.

Whey protein is one of the most popular types. It’s protein isolated from cow’s milk, so it’s animal-based.

However, pea protein and other plant-based protein powders are steadily gaining popularity.

This article compares pea and whey protein powders and provides some suggestions for determining which one may be best for you.

Pea and whey protein compared

Manufacturers make protein powder by extracting protein from whole foods and then concentrating and preparing it into a powdered form.

Depending on the specific type of supplement, manufacturers use a variety of techniques to isolate the desired protein. These may include adding enzymes and acid, and using additional filtering processes.

The source of the proteins used for pea and whey protein powders is one of the biggest differences between the two.

Whey protein is isolated from whey, a milky by-product left over during the cheesemaking process. Because it comes from milk, most whey protein powder contains the milk sugar lactose.

Pea protein is plant-based and lactose-free. It’s isolated from legumes — yellow split peas, in particular.

The following are a few more notable differences between pea and whey protein powders.

Allergens

While many types of whey protein contain allergens like lactose and gluten, most types of pea protein are free from all of the most common allergens.

This might make pea and other plant-based protein powders a desirable choice for people with food allergies or those following a dairy or gluten-free diet.

People with allergies or intolerances to gluten and dairy may find that pea protein powder is easier to digest. They may feel less gassy or bloated when they use it instead of whey protein.

Similarities

Pea and whey protein powders are not completely different from each other. They share some similarities.

For starters, they’re both great sources of protein.

Neither one has much of a remarkable taste or texture, yet they’re both incredibly versatile and easy to mix with other food and drinks.

People often consume them by simply mixing the powder into a shake using a liquid like water or milk.

You can also add them to smoothies, oatmeal, muffins, pancakes, and many more foods and drinks.

SUMMARY

Whey protein comes from milk and is a by-product of cheesemaking, while pea protein comes from ground yellow split peas. Both are great sources of protein that you can easily add to various foods and beverages.

Pea and whey protein powders are both rich sources of protein, though whey powder does tend to have a slightly higher amount.

They’re also both relatively low in carbs, fat, fiber, and sugar.

Because it’s made from milk, whey protein has more calcium and potassium. On the other hand, pea protein has more iron. Legumes, including peas, are a great source of the nutrient.

Furthermore, studies have found that some of the components of both peas and whey may have beneficial properties. These plant compounds may have a variety of health benefits, such as acting as antioxidants and fighting disease (3Trusted Source, 4Trusted Source, 5Trusted Source, 6Trusted Source).

Exactly how many compounds remain present in processed protein powders and how they influence human health remain unclear.

Protein content

Peas and whey contain similar amounts of protein. They’re both great sources of it. However, whey protein powder does tend to contain a few more grams of protein per serving than pea powder (7Trusted Source).

That said, the exact protein content varies between brands and depends on the scoop or serving size the brand suggests.

This information is listed on each supplement’s nutrition facts label.

Although pea and whey are both rich in protein, the types of protein they contain can differ.

In general, animal sources of protein, like whey, are easier for the body to absorb and use in muscle-building activities (8Trusted Source).

How well and how quickly the body digests and uses protein has a lot to do with the specific amino acids it contains.

Amino acids

Amino acids are the building blocks of protein. Nine of the amino acids that the body needs are called essential. This means the body cannot produce them on its own, and instead you must consume them in your diet.

Whey protein powder is considered a complete protein because it contains all nine essential amino acids. It contains especially high amounts of the essential branched-chain amino acids (BCAAs) leucine, isoleucine, and valine (7Trusted Source, 8Trusted Source).

In terms of essential amino acid content, whey is one of the best protein sources.

Pea protein also contains all of the essential amino acids. However, it only has very small amounts of methionine, one of the essential nine (7Trusted Source, 8Trusted Source).

Thus, some pea protein powders may not meet the definition of a complete protein.

Still, when compared with other plant-based sources of protein, pea protein is a good source of essential amino acids. In fact, it even contains more of certain essential amino acids, like histidine and phenylalanine, than whey protein does per serving (7Trusted Source, 8Trusted Source, 9Trusted Source).

If you’re worried about not getting all of the essential amino acids you need from pea protein, one option is to mix pea protein powder with other types of plant-based proteins that also contain the essential nine.
